Orchestra Holdings Inc. (TYO:6533)
Japan flag Japan · Delayed Price · Currency is JPY
1,199.00
+28.00 (2.39%)
At close: Jan 23, 2026

Orchestra Holdings Ratios and Metrics

Millions JPY.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2024FY 2023FY 2022FY 2021FY 20202015 - 2019
Period Ending
Jan '26 Dec '24 Dec '23 Dec '22 Dec '21 Dec '20 2015 - 2019
11,4667,64410,95717,40833,50119,665
Upgrade
Market Cap Growth
48.69%-30.24%-37.06%-48.04%70.36%86.98%
Upgrade
Enterprise Value
13,8247,98510,93916,36329,80019,556
Upgrade
Last Close Price
1199.00777.961089.011716.173289.482060.37
Upgrade
PE Ratio
17.8423.0923.1220.4144.2545.21
Upgrade
Forward PE
-19.1119.1119.1119.1119.11
Upgrade
PS Ratio
0.730.550.911.682.011.66
Upgrade
PB Ratio
1.641.251.823.046.7810.44
Upgrade
P/TBV Ratio
10.834.205.555.2910.0915.86
Upgrade
P/FCF Ratio
-7.0011.27-30.2433.44
Upgrade
P/OCF Ratio
-6.8210.92-30.1029.80
Upgrade
EV/Sales Ratio
0.880.570.901.581.791.65
Upgrade
EV/EBITDA Ratio
7.476.029.0310.2521.4924.88
Upgrade
EV/EBIT Ratio
10.919.9914.3912.1823.6128.51
Upgrade
EV/FCF Ratio
-7.3111.25-26.9033.26
Upgrade
Debt / Equity Ratio
0.760.470.500.300.310.42
Upgrade
Debt / EBITDA Ratio
2.872.172.481.071.111.01
Upgrade
Debt / FCF Ratio
-2.643.10-1.381.34
Upgrade
Asset Turnover
1.091.101.000.952.182.80
Upgrade
Inventory Turnover
-628.67389.94234.36566.98345.04
Upgrade
Quick Ratio
1.291.441.531.521.801.44
Upgrade
Current Ratio
1.381.521.621.661.841.50
Upgrade
Return on Equity (ROE)
10.52%6.12%8.09%16.56%23.38%26.93%
Upgrade
Return on Assets (ROA)
5.52%3.91%3.94%7.65%10.35%10.15%
Upgrade
Return on Invested Capital (ROIC)
9.71%6.78%8.21%29.87%62.45%38.28%
Upgrade
Return on Capital Employed (ROCE)
11.80%9.80%9.10%19.10%20.00%28.00%
Upgrade
Earnings Yield
5.69%4.33%4.33%4.90%2.26%2.21%
Upgrade
FCF Yield
-14.29%8.87%-3.06%3.31%2.99%
Upgrade
Dividend Yield
1.02%1.41%0.92%0.52%0.24%0.34%
Upgrade
Payout Ratio
-29.61%18.57%9.14%8.98%12.41%
Upgrade
Buyback Yield / Dilution
1.60%0.83%0.78%-1.79%-0.08%-0.08%
Upgrade
Total Shareholder Return
2.69%2.25%1.70%-1.27%0.16%0.26%
Upgrade
Source: S&P Global Market Intelligence. Standard template. Financial Sources.